Purchasing Power Analysis
A Bioengineers and Biomedical Engineers in Iowa earns $62,972 in nominal terms, which is 19.3% below the national average of $78,030. After adjusting for the local cost of living (index 90.3 vs national 100), this is equivalent to $69,736 in national-average purchasing power.
Tax differences are not included. Only cost-of-living index adjustments are applied.
